Abstract

The pictorial data structure based on 2D strings provides an efficient method for iconic indexing in image database systems. Previous approaches ignore the sizes of and distances between objects. These representations have deficiencies in picture reconstruction, similarity retrieval, and spatial reasoning. In this paper, we propose a new spatial knowledge representation scheme called 2D C +-strings as well as a picture reconstruction algorithm. As a result, our scheme offers the following major advantages: (1) more accuracy in picture reconstruction; (2) less ambiguity in similarity retrieval; (3) reasoning about relative sizes, locations, and distances for a symbolic picture is possible.
